In the world of gems, the Cullinan diamond boasts a captivating history, one that’s not without its fair share of controversy. It’s worth noting the diamond’s history is undeniably entwined with the dark legacy of colonialism andDiscovered in 1905 at the Premier Mine, it remains the largest gem-quality rough diamond ever found, weighing in at a staggering 3,106.75 carats, or approximately 622 grams.

The diamond was named after Sir Thomas Cullinan, the mine’s owner, before the rock found its way into the hands of the Transvaal Colony government.It was subsequently gifted to King Edward VII in 1907 as a “token of loyalty” and has been in the possession ofThe Imperial State Crown is brought to the Sovereign’s Entrance of the House of Lords on 19 December 2019. Interestingly, the man responsible for this transfer was none other than Louis Botha, the Prime Minister of the Transvaal Colony.
